Pedestrian killed in freak road crash in Jinja

Oct 21, 2020

An eyewitness said the driver of the sedan was on phone and was attempting to switch lanes just before the crash.

ACCIDENT

JINJA - One pedestrian was knocked dead and another he was with at the time survived with serious injuries when they were hit by a car in a freak accident in Jinja on Wednesday.

The two were walking along the Jinja-Iganga highway in an area called Wanyama when they were knocked by a sedan after it had reportedly been hit by a lorry which was heading to Jinja town.

The dead man has not been identified - his body is lying inside the Jinja Regional Referral Hospital mortuary. The survivor was admitted at the facility's casuality ward.

Kiira Region Police spokesperson Abbey Ngako told New Vision that they gave orders to the mortuary attendant to tell whoever goes to claim the body to first report to Jinja Police to help identify the two.

What happened?

The accident happened at around 10am on Wednesday.

An eyewitness, who identified himself as Zephania Ngobi, said the driver of the sedan was on phone and was attempting to switch lanes just before the crash.

Ngobi, a resident of Butagaya, said that when driver of the car moved to another lane, a lorry that was also overtaking hit his car's rear side, causing it to swerve off the highway.

Just seconds before, two men believed to be Karimojong, unaware of what was about to happen, were footslogging on the side of the road. They were vending plastic accessories, including buckets, plates and cups.

They failed to leap out of the way in time, and when the small car wove off the road, it claimed the life of one of them, leaving the other seriously hurt.

The accident attracted a large crowd of people to the scene. Before Police arrived at the spot, some of the people carried the corpse and laid it in the middle of the busy road, blocking traffic flow.

The Police arrived and cleared the road, before moving the body and the survivor to the hospital, to the mortuary and the casualty ward respectively.

Ngako said Police investigations are under way.
